TravelCenters of America (TCA) is in the food, fuel, and relaxation business for the long haul. The company's network of about 235 interstate highway travel centers in some 40 US states and Ontario, Canada is the nation's largest. Its TCA and Petro locations provide fuel, fast-food and sit-down restaurants (Country Pride, Buckhorn Family), convenience stores, and lodging. With professional truck drivers as its main customers, some outlets also offer "trucker-only" services, such as laundry and shower facilities, telephone and TV rooms, and truck repair. TCA was acquired by real estate investment trust Hospitality Properties Trust in 2007 for about $1.9 billion. Hospitality Properties then promptly spun off TCA.
